diff --git a/meta/packages/util-linux/util-linux-2.17/tls.patch b/meta/packages/util-linux/util-linux-2.17.2/tls.patch similarity index 100% rename from meta/packages/util-linux/util-linux-2.17/tls.patch rename to meta/packages/util-linux/util-linux-2.17.2/tls.patch diff --git a/meta/packages/util-linux/util-linux-2.17/uclibc-compile.patch b/meta/packages/util-linux/util-linux-2.17.2/uclibc-compile.patch similarity index 100% rename from meta/packages/util-linux/util-linux-2.17/uclibc-compile.patch rename to meta/packages/util-linux/util-linux-2.17.2/uclibc-compile.patch diff --git a/meta/packages/util-linux/util-linux-2.17/util-linux-ng-replace-siginterrupt.patch b/meta/packages/util-linux/util-linux-2.17.2/util-linux-ng-replace-siginterrupt.patch similarity index 100% rename from meta/packages/util-linux/util-linux-2.17/util-linux-ng-replace-siginterrupt.patch rename to meta/packages/util-linux/util-linux-2.17.2/util-linux-ng-replace-siginterrupt.patch diff --git a/meta/packages/util-linux/util-linux.inc b/meta/packages/util-linux/util-linux.inc index 733667a9c7..571b53c99c 100644 --- a/meta/packages/util-linux/util-linux.inc +++ b/meta/packages/util-linux/util-linux.inc @@ -1,12 +1,22 @@ DESCRIPTION = "Util-linux is a suite of essential utilities for any Linux system." SECTION = "base" -LICENSE = "GPL" + +# note that `lscpu' is under GPLv3+ +LICENSE = "GPLv2+ & LGPLv2.1+ & BSD" +LICENSE_util-linux-lscpu = "GPLv3+" + +LIC_FILES_CHKSUM = "file://README.licensing;md5=1530e36fe1304d4535513de90a290df9 \ + file://COPYING;md5=59530bdf33659b29e73d4adb9f9f6552 \ + file://licenses/COPYING.GPL;md5=8ca43cbc842c2336e835926c2166c28b \ + file://licenses/COPYING.UCB;md5=263860f8968d8bafa5392cab74285262 \ + file://getopt/COPYING;md5=8ca43cbc842c2336e835926c2166c28b" + DEPENDS = "udev zlib ncurses virtual/libintl gettext" DEPENDS_virtclass-native = "zlib-native ncurses-native lzo-native gettext-native" inherit autotools -SRC_URI = "${KERNELORG_MIRROR}/pub/linux/utils/util-linux-ng/v${PV}/util-linux-ng-${PV}.tar.bz2 \ +SRC_URI = "${KERNELORG_MIRROR}/pub/linux/utils/util-linux-ng/v${MAJOR_VERSION}/util-linux-ng-${PV}.tar.bz2 \ file://MCONFIG \ file://swapargs.h \ file://defines.h \ @@ -23,7 +33,7 @@ EXTRA_OECONF = "--disable-use-tty-group --disable-makeinstall-chown --enable-elv --enable-mesg --enable-partx --enable-raw --enable-rdev --enable-reset \ --disable-login-utils --enable-write --enable-arch --enable-mount --with-fsprobe=builtin --enable-libuuid --enable-libblkid --enable-fsck" -FILES_${PN}-doc += "/usr/share/misc/getopt/getopt-*.*" +FILES_${PN}-doc += "/usr/share/getopt/getopt-*.*" FILES_util-linux-fdisk = "/sbin/fdisk.${PN}" FILES_util-linux-cfdisk = "/sbin/cfdisk" diff --git a/meta/packages/util-linux/util-linux_2.17.bb b/meta/packages/util-linux/util-linux_2.17.2.bb similarity index 93% rename from meta/packages/util-linux/util-linux_2.17.bb rename to meta/packages/util-linux/util-linux_2.17.2.bb index b5d177fc7e..9efe64a6c6 100644 --- a/meta/packages/util-linux/util-linux_2.17.bb +++ b/meta/packages/util-linux/util-linux_2.17.2.bb @@ -1,3 +1,4 @@ +MAJOR_VERSION = "2.17" require util-linux.inc PR="r0"